A former Senator representing Federal Capital Territory (FCT) in the National Assembly, Philip Aduda on Tuesday said the North Central geopolitical has now fully aligned with the All Progressives Congress (APC), following the embracement of the party by the nation’s capital.
Aduda, who defected from the Peoples Democratic Party (PDP) to APC last week, stated this when he received the chairman of Kuje Area Council, Abdullahi Sabo, and his
Bwari Area Council counterpart, John Gabaya, who also joined the ruling party in Abuja.
The former lawmaker said with all the states of North Central zone, including FCT in APC, they will work together to deliver President Bola Tinubu at the 2027 general election.

Aduda who lost the 2023 general election, said he will listen to the calls of his people to contest for the seat again in the 2027 polls if it is their wish, adding that the mistakes of the last general election will not repeat itself.

In their separate remarks, the Kuje and Bwari Area Councils chairmen, said their decision to join the APC was informed by the giant strides of President Tinubu through the Minister of FCT, Nyesom Wike in the nation’s capital and pledged their unwavering loyal and support to them.
